President Trump has fired the Director of the Office of Government Ethics, drawing sharp criticism from Democrats who accuse him of systematically dismantling accountability measures in his administration. This follows a string of firings targeting independent oversight bodies, including the heads of the Office of Special Counsel and 17 inspectors general.

Fired Whistleblower Protector Ordered Back to JobA U.S. judge ordered the reinstatement of Hampton Dellinger, the former head of the Office of Special Counsel, while a court fight continues over his removal by President Trump. The judge ruled that Dellinger must be allowed to serve as special counsel through Thursday while she considers his request for a temporary restraining order. The White House had previously named Department of Veterans Affairs Secretary Doug Collins as the acting leader of both the Office of Special Counsel and the U.S. Office of Government Ethics, after Trump removed its director, David Huitema.
